Higgins Global Graph Specifications
The Higgins Global Graph specifications are based on existing web and semantic web technologies. It extends these by profiling their use within the context of Higgins.
Contents
Identifiers
- ContextId Data Range - A URI or XRI used to identify a Context
- NodeId Data Range - A URI or XRI used to identify a Node, either absolutely within a specific Context or relatively within the local Context.
Discovery
- Context Discovery defines the process of resolving a NodeId Data Range to obtain a Higgins XRDS Service Endpoint or Higgins XDI Context Descriptor.
- Higgins XRDS Service Endpoint defines how XRDS documents are used to support access to Nodes in the Higgins Global Graph.
- Higgins XDI Context Descriptor does the same for XDI documents.
Ontology
- HOWL - Conventions on how W3C Web Ontology Langugage (OWL) is used to describe the Attributes, Nodes and Contexts in the Higgins Global Graph.
